In conducting a two-tailed test, we get the value of the p-value from the z score table, and we multiply the value by 2. For example, if we are conducting a two-tailed hypothesis test and we achieve a z score of -1.45, we can get the value of the two-tailed test as follows; =0.07353×2 =0.14706. P ...

Z.TEST(array,x,[sigma]) The Z.TEST function … WebRemember 1: When looking-up the proportion in the tail in the Unit Normal Z table, the given p-value is for one-tailed tests. If you have a two-tailed test, as seen in example 1 on the previous page, multiply the given p-value by 2 to reflect the two-tailed nature of the test. The critical value of t for your test is found where the row and column meet. Example: Finding the critical value of t in the t table. Using the t table, you find that for a two-tailed test with df = 29 and α = .05 the critical value of t is 2.045.
